def draw_detection(
image: np.ndarray,
detection: detection_pb2.Detection,
keypoint_drawing_spec: DrawingSpec = DrawingSpec(color=RED_COLOR),
bbox_drawing_spec: DrawingSpec = DrawingSpec()):
"""Draws the detction bounding box and keypoints on the image.
Args:
image: A three channel RGB image represented as numpy ndarray.
detection: A detection proto message to be annotated on the image.
keypoint_drawing_spec: A DrawingSpec object that specifies the keypoints'
drawing settings such as color, line thickness, and circle radius.
bbox_drawing_spec: A DrawingSpec object that specifies the bounding box's
drawing settings such as color and line thickness.
Raises:
ValueError: If one of the followings:
a) If the input image is not three channel RGB.
b) If the location data is not relative data.
"""
if not detection.location_data:
return
if image.shape[2] != RGB_CHANNELS:
raise ValueError('Input image must contain three channel rgb data.')
image_rows, image_cols, _ = image.shape
location = detection.location_data
if location.format != location_data_pb2.LocationData.RELATIVE_BOUNDING_BOX:
raise ValueError(
'LocationData must be relative for this drawing funtion to work.')
# Draws keypoints.
for keypoint in location.relative_keypoints:
keypoint_px = _normalized_to_pixel_coordinates(keypoint.x, keypoint.y,
image_cols, image_rows)
cv2.circle(image, keypoint_px, keypoint_drawing_spec.circle_radius,
keypoint_drawing_spec.color, keypoint_drawing_spec.thickness)
# Draws bounding box if exists.
if not location.HasField('relative_bounding_box'):
return
relative_bounding_box = location.relative_bounding_box
rect_start_point = _normalized_to_pixel_coordinates(
relative_bounding_box.xmin, relative_bounding_box.ymin, image_cols,
image_rows)
rect_end_point = _normalized_to_pixel_coordinates(
relative_bounding_box.xmin + relative_bounding_box.width,
relative_bounding_box.ymin + +relative_bounding_box.height, image_cols,
image_rows)
cv2.rectangle(image, rect_start_point, rect_end_point,
bbox_drawing_spec.color, bbox_drawing_spec.thickness)

def draw_axis(
image: np.ndarray,
rotation: np.ndarray,
translation: np.ndarray,
focal_length: Tuple[float, float] = (1.0, 1.0),
principal_point: Tuple[float, float] = (0.0, 0.0),
axis_length: float = 0.1,
x_axis_drawing_spec: DrawingSpec = DrawingSpec(color=(0, 0, 255)),
y_axis_drawing_spec: DrawingSpec = DrawingSpec(color=(0, 128, 0)),
z_axis_drawing_spec: DrawingSpec = DrawingSpec(color=(255, 0, 0))):
"""Draws the 3D axis on the image.
Args:
image: A three channel RGB image represented as numpy ndarray.
rotation: Rotation matrix from object to camera coordinate frame.
translation: Translation vector from object to camera coordinate frame.
focal_length: camera focal length along x and y directions.
principal_point: camera principal point in x and y.
axis_length: length of the axis in the drawing.
x_axis_drawing_spec: A DrawingSpec object that specifies the x axis
drawing settings such as color, line thickness.
y_axis_drawing_spec: A DrawingSpec object that specifies the y axis
drawing settings such as color, line thickness.
z_axis_drawing_spec: A DrawingSpec object that specifies the z axis
drawing settings such as color, line thickness.
Raises:
ValueError: If one of the followings:
a) If the input image is not three channel RGB.
"""
if image.shape[2] != RGB_CHANNELS:
raise ValueError('Input image must contain three channel rgb data.')
image_rows, image_cols, _ = image.shape
# Create axis points in camera coordinate frame.
axis_world = np.float32([[0, 0, 0], [1, 0, 0], [0, 1, 0], [0, 0, 1]])
axis_cam = np.matmul(rotation, axis_length*axis_world.T).T + translation
x = axis_cam[..., 0]
y = axis_cam[..., 1]
z = axis_cam[..., 2]
# Project 3D points to NDC space.
fx, fy = focal_length
px, py = principal_point
x_ndc = -fx * x / z + px
y_ndc = -fy * y / z + py
# Convert from NDC space to image space.
x_im = np.int32((1 + x_ndc) * 0.5 * image_cols)
y_im = np.int32((1 - y_ndc) * 0.5 * image_rows)
# Draw xyz axis on the image.
origin = (x_im[0], y_im[0])
x_axis = (x_im[1], y_im[1])
y_axis = (x_im[2], y_im[2])
z_axis = (x_im[3], y_im[3])
image = cv2.arrowedLine(image, origin, x_axis, x_axis_drawing_spec.color,
x_axis_drawing_spec.thickness)
image = cv2.arrowedLine(image, origin, y_axis, y_axis_drawing_spec.color,
y_axis_drawing_spec.thickness)
image = cv2.arrowedLine(image, origin, z_axis, z_axis_drawing_spec.color,
z_axis_drawing_spec.thickness)
